Noun: chargeback  'chaa(r)j,bak
  1. A credit card charge that is disputed by a customer and is reversed; after a chargeback the customer has paid nothing and the seller has received nothing (but possibly has to pay a chargeback fee)
    "The merchant faced financial losses due to an increase in chargebacks"

Derived forms: chargebacks
